Novak Djokovic Marks Historic 100th Australian Open Victory
Novak Djokovic kicked off his Australian Open journey with a significant achievement. He secured his 100th win at the tournament, setting a new record. This milestone win came during his first-round match, showcasing his dominance on the Melbourne courts.
